Why automation is becoming more important than ever before

In today’s world, businesses are changing faster than many people can keep up with, and one of the biggest drivers behind all these changes is automation. A lot of companies are starting to realize that doing things manually all the time is not only slow but also leaves too much room for human mistakes. And lets be honest, no matter how good we think we are, everyone forgets something once in a while or presses the wrong button… sometimes twice.

Automation helps solve many of these problems by ensuring tasks are done the same way every time. For example, sending emails, updating customer records, generating weekly reports, and even tracking sales performance can all be done automatically, without someone sitting behind the computer for hours. This not only saves time but also makes everything more consistent and reliable.

Another reason automation is becoming very important is that it helps businesses scale. When a company grows, the amount of work grows too, but the number of hours in a day is still the same (unfortunate, I know). With automation, instead of hiring five new staff just to handle repetitive tasks, the system can manage hundreds of operations in seconds. This makes it easier for small and medium-sized businesses to compete with larger ones.

Customer experience is also improving because of automation. People want quick responses and smooth interactions. Automation helps companies reply faster, deliver services quicker, and make fewer mistakes. A customer would rather receive an automated but correct message than wait three days for a manual response filled with errors.

However, some people still feel automation will take their jobs. But in reality, it frees them up to focus on more important and creative work. Instead of spending all day entering data or copy-and-pasting spreadsheets, employees can concentrate on strategy, innovation, or actually talking to customers.

In summary, automation is not here to replace humans. It’s here to make work easier, better, and more efficient. And in a world that’s moving so quickly, businesses that dont pay attention to automation might find themselves falling behind.
